Web4 apr. 2024 · Raccoon Parish was the first Swedish Church built in New Jersey (1703). [14] 1754 and 1786 membership lists of Raccoon Parish are preserved in Archivum Americanum at the Consistory Court of the Archbishop of Upsal in Sweden. A copy of the 1754 list is held at the Historical Society of Pennsylvania.
